Frequently Asked Questions
Is DeepInfra faster than SiliconFlow for DeepSeek V3?
DeepInfra delivers 480 tokens/sec at 350ms TTFT, while SiliconFlow delivers 430 tokens/sec at 380ms TTFT. DeepInfra has higher throughput; DeepInfra has lower first-token latency.
Is DeepInfra cheaper than SiliconFlow for DeepSeek V3?
DeepInfra charges $0.27 input / $0.27 output per 1M tokens. SiliconFlow charges $0.14 input / $0.14 output per 1M tokens. SiliconFlow is cheaper for input-heavy workloads.
What are the rate limits for DeepInfra vs SiliconFlow?
DeepInfra enforces 15,000 TPM / 60 RPM. SiliconFlow enforces 30,000 TPM / 60 RPM. Higher TPM limits allow more concurrent users before hitting API ceilings.
